Setting Up Reminder Configuration for Counterparty Reviews

Last updated: April 27, 2026

To ensure contracts don’t stall while waiting for external feedback, SpotDraft allows you to set automated reminders for counterparty reviews. This ensures that external stakeholders are prompted to complete their review without your legal or business teams having to send manual follow-ups.

How it works

Counterparty review reminders are configured at the workflow level. Once enabled, the system tracks each counterparty POC (Point of Contact) individually. If a counterparty reviewer hasn’t acted on a request within your specified timeframe, SpotDraft sends them a reminder email containing their unique review link.

Note: Counterparty review reminder functionality is only available for Template workflows

Configuring the Reminder Schedule

To set up the automated schedule for a specific workflow:

  1. Navigate to the Workflow Manager and select the workflow you wish to edit.

  2. Go to Additional Options > Reminders.

  3. Locate the Counterparty Review Reminders panel.

  4. Configure the following settings:

    • Days before sending first reminder: Set how many days to wait after the initial review request before sending the first reminder (Default: 3 days).

    • Days between reminders: Set the frequency of subsequent reminders if the review remains pending (Default: 5 days).

    • Business days only: Toggle this on to skip weekends and only count Monday through Friday.

  5. Save your changes and Publish the workflow.

Customizing the Reminder Email Template

You can customize the contents of the reminder email sent to counterparties to match your organization’s tone.

  1. In the Workflow Manager, navigate to the Email Settings tab for a given workflow.

  2. Select the Counterparty Review Reminder email template.

  3. You can use dynamic variables such as [Contract Name], [Requester Name], and [X days] (to show how long the task has been pending) to personalize the message.

  4. Save the template.

Reminder Logic and Behavior

  • Independent Countdowns: If a contract has multiple counterparties, each POC has their own independent reminder schedule. A reminder sent to "Counterparty A" will not affect the schedule for "Counterparty B."

  • When it starts: The countdown begins the moment the review request is sent to the counterparty (Status: Pending).

  • When it stops: Reminders stop automatically once the counterparty completes their review, or if the review task is skipped or deleted.

  • Replacing a POC: If you replace a counterparty POC or re-request a review, the countdown resets from scratch for the new recipient.

  • Paused/Voided Contracts: Reminders are automatically paused if a contract is put on hold, voided, or deleted. They will resume from scratch if the contract is restored or resumed.

Note!: Direct Review Links: Automated reminders do not apply if you only use the "Generate Review Link" button to share a link manually. The system only sends automated reminders for structured counterparty review tasks where a POC is assigned.

Tracking Reminders

At the Contract Level

For active contracts, you can view the specific reminder settings by clicking the More Actions (three dots) menu on the Contract Details page. These settings are read-only at the contract level and reflect the configuration inherited from the workflow.

Activity Log

Every automated reminder is logged in the contract’s Activity Log for audit purposes. The log will record:

  • "SpotDraft sent a counterparty review reminder to [counterparty POC email]"
